Prelude_ls:功能强大的LiveScript实用程序库

下载需积分: 9 | ZIP格式 | 63KB | 更新于2025-01-06 | 95 浏览量 | 0 下载量 举报
收藏
作为http推荐的基础库,它被广泛用于开发各种功能模块,极大地方便了开发者的开发过程。" 知识点详细说明: 1. LiveScript介绍: LiveScript是一种编程语言,它拥有简洁、易读的语法,可以被编译成JavaScript代码。由于JavaScript的广泛使用,将LiveScript编译成JavaScript可以无缝地与现有的Web开发环境和工具链集成。prelude-ls使用LiveScript编写,说明了该库在语言设计上可能注重简洁和直观。 2. 面向功能的实用程序库: 面向功能的编程是一种编程范式,它将计算视为表达式评估的序列,强调的是表达式在计算过程中所起的作用。功能强大的实用程序库通常包含一系列可以独立使用的功能函数,这些函数能够组合在一起完成复杂的任务。在前端JavaScript开发中,这样的库通常用于数据处理、工具函数、异步操作等。 3. prelude-ls的特点: - 功能强大:prelude-ls提供了一系列的工具函数和模块,这些能够覆盖日常开发中的常见需求,减少重复代码,提高开发效率。 - 灵活性:由于库设计上的面向功能特性,prelude-ls能够灵活地与其他模块或框架配合使用。 - 几乎所有功能都可以使用:这意味着prelude-ls提供了丰富的API接口和功能模块,覆盖了多种开发场景,开发者可以根据自己的需求选取合适的功能模块。 4. HTTP基础库: 标题中提到prelude-ls是HTTP的推荐基础库,这可能表明prelude-ls在HTTP请求处理、网络数据交换等方面有很好的支持和优化,这对于Web应用开发尤为重要。 5. 安装和使用: prelude-ls可以通过npm(Node.js的包管理器)进行安装,使用npm install prelude-ls命令即可。这表明prelude-ls可以轻松地集成到现有的Node.js或前端JavaScript项目中。 6. 测试和构建: - make test:这个命令用于测试prelude-ls库,确保其功能正确,稳定性高。 - make build:这个命令会从源代码(src目录)构建出库的JavaScript版本文件。 - make build-browser:这个命令用于生成浏览器端可以使用的库版本,通常是将模块打包为适合在浏览器环境中运行的格式,比如UMD(通用模块定义)或IIFE(立即调用函数表达式)格式。 7. 面向开发者的便利性: prelude-ls的设计和提供的功能都旨在帮助开发者提高生产力,减少代码的重复编写,提供清晰、直观的API接口,以及强大的功能模块,使得开发者可以更加专注于业务逻辑的实现,而不是基础功能的构建。 8. 压缩包子文件的文件名称列表: 提供的信息中有一个压缩包子文件的文件名称列表——prelude-ls-master。这表明prelude-ls可能通过GitHub或其他代码托管服务进行版本控制和源代码管理。通常,开发者可以从源码仓库中获取最新的代码,或者参与贡献代码、提出问题和建议。 总结来说,prelude-ls作为一个面向功能的实用程序库,以其强大的功能和灵活性被广泛推荐,是Web开发中不可或缺的工具之一。借助于其提供的丰富API和简便的集成方式,开发者能够更高效地构建各种Web应用。
身份认证 购VIP最低享 7 折!
30元优惠券

相关推荐